<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To solve the problem that it is impossible for a data processor whose nonvolatile built-in storage device is made to store data to store any new data from the term of the restriction of a storage capacity, or that it is impossible to maintain security since the data stored in the storage device are illegally extracted and leaked unless the data stored in the nonvolatile built-in storage device are erased. <P>SOLUTION: When the measurement result of a built-in timer 150 which measures time since a main power supply is disconnected until it is reconnected is relatively short, data stored in a magnetic storage device 14 are backed up by a backup part 18 so as to be read out according to job management information stored in a job management table 170, and the stored contents of the job management table 170 are erased by the backup part 18 when the measurement result of the built-in timer 150 is relatively long so that the data stored in the magnetic storage device 14 can be prevented from being used.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2004,JPO&NCIPI |
